12.6.1 Reference Positioning
The feedback of the current position is referred to the revolutions of the motors rela-
tive to the time of the reference signal. The accuracy of the positioning for the appli-
cation to be realized is dependent on the current
Actual frequency 241, the deceler-
ation (clockwise)
421, the No. of pole pairs 373, the selected Positioning dis-
460 and the parameterized control behavior.
The distance between the reference point and the required position is to be defined
in motor revolutions. The calculation of the distance covered is done with the select-
ed
Positioning distance 460 according to the application.
The setting 0.000 U for the Positioning distance 460
causes an immediate stop of
the drive according to the selected stopping behavior for
630.
The actual value parameter Revolutions 470 facilitates the setting and optimization
of the function. The revolutions of the motor displayed should correspond to the Po-
sitioning distance 460 at the required position.
